NEW: “LockAndCode” #AgeVerification Podcast by @Malwarebytes, featuring @AlecMuffett: “Identity crisis: How an anti-porn crusade could jam the Internet” — EXTENDED SHOW NOTES
I was delighted to be invited back to LockAndCode to speak about American lawmakers discovering “Age Verification” and to compare it to similar experiences in the UK.
There are some links in the podcast show notes, but I’ll attach below the extended set of links which I built to help David & the team:
